简体中文简体中文
EnglishEnglish
简体中文简体中文

揭秘易宝支付源码:技术解析与安全性探讨 文章

2024-12-30 21:49:11

随着互联网的快速发展,支付系统已经成为现代电子商务的核心组成部分。易宝支付作为中国领先的第三方支付平台之一,其源码的公开程度和安全性一直是业界关注的焦点。本文将深入解析易宝支付源码,探讨其技术实现和安全性特点。

一、易宝支付源码概述

易宝支付源码是指易宝支付系统在开发过程中所使用的代码集合。这些代码涵盖了支付接口、安全机制、业务逻辑等多个方面,是易宝支付系统稳定运行的基础。近年来,易宝支付逐渐加大了源码的公开力度,为开发者提供了丰富的技术资料。

二、易宝支付源码的技术解析

1.支付接口

易宝支付源码中的支付接口是连接商家和用户的核心环节。接口设计遵循了以下原则:

(1)简洁性:接口设计力求简洁明了,方便开发者快速上手。

(2)安全性:接口采用HTTPS协议,确保数据传输过程中的安全性。

(3)可扩展性:接口支持多种支付方式,如网银、快捷支付、支付宝、微信支付等,方便后续扩展。

2.安全机制

易宝支付源码中的安全机制主要包括以下几个方面:

(1)加密算法:采用AES、RSA等加密算法,确保数据传输和存储过程中的安全性。

(2)数字签名:使用数字签名技术,确保支付请求的完整性和真实性。

(3)防篡改机制:采用MD5等哈希算法,对支付数据进行防篡改处理。

3.业务逻辑

易宝支付源码中的业务逻辑包括以下几个方面:

(1)订单处理:对支付请求进行验证、处理、返回结果等操作。

(2)资金清算:与银行、第三方支付平台进行资金清算。

(3)风险控制:对异常交易进行监控、预警和处理。

三、易宝支付源码的安全性探讨

1.开源优势

易宝支付源码的公开,有利于提高支付系统的安全性。开源可以吸引更多开发者参与代码审查和漏洞修复,从而降低系统漏洞被利用的风险。

2.安全性风险

尽管易宝支付源码公开,但仍然存在以下安全性风险:

(1)代码泄露:源码泄露可能导致攻击者获取敏感信息,如用户账户信息、交易数据等。

(2)漏洞利用:攻击者可能利用源码中的漏洞进行攻击,如SQL注入、XSS攻击等。

(3)逆向工程:攻击者通过逆向工程分析源码,寻找系统漏洞。

四、结论

易宝支付源码的公开,有助于提高支付系统的安全性。在享受开源带来的便利的同时,我们也应关注源码的安全性风险,加强安全防护措施。对于开发者而言,深入了解易宝支付源码,有助于提升自身技术水平,为我国电子商务的发展贡献力量。

总之,易宝支付源码的技术实现和安全性特点在业界具有很高的参考价值。通过对源码的解析和安全性探讨,我们可以更好地理解易宝支付系统的运作原理,为支付系统的安全稳定运行提供有力保障。